Police: Unborn baby survives mom's death in west Wichita crash c - KAKE: A woman who died after a fleeing robbery suspect allegedly crashed into her car on Tuesday was pregnant and her baby has survived, the woman's husband says. Samantha Russell was 22 years old. She was in her car at a stop light at Central and Ridge at around 5 p.m. when 37-year-old Javan Ervin allegedly went through the red light, crashing into Samantha's vehicle and two others. Samantha was transported to Wesley Medical Center where she was pronounced dead at around 7 p.m., according to the KHP crash log. Her husband, Brandon, confirmed to KAKE News on Wednesday that their newborn baby boy is healthy. He posted the following statement on Facebook:
